The Lighthouse Home SERVICES PROVIDED:

Supervision
Vanessa Scaife, Founder & CEO, provides a structured environment. The contracts are temporary and can be revised.

The Lighthouse Home is a 501(c)3 residential facility for women who are in transition and need a place to call home as they work towards the next chapter of their lives. She monitors and enforces the rules and regulations of the home. Individual Responsibilities
Each resident signs a contract to establish stabilization. Each resident is accountable for her daily plans (out-patient therapy, vocatio

nal rehabilitation, daily in-house meetings, employment, school, or community service). Therapeutic Agencies
The Lighthouse Home partners with the therapeutic community, the health department, social services, the Social Security Administration, treatment centers, vocational rehabilitation, Narcotics Anonymous, churches, food ministries, and colleges.

Vanessa Scaife, founder and director of The Lighthouse Home was honored in the Celebration of Lights of Love for her dedication to help women recover from substance abuse. (Dec 2025)

Vidant Health Foundation Community Benefit Grant presented The Lighthouse Home with a check for $6,000 in support of providing a Peer Support Specialist to help residents progress through rehabilitation and assimilate back into the community. Vanness Scaife, Founder & Director (August 2025)
